Foundational Strategies for Visual Appeal and Variety
Batch Cooking Components, Not Just Full Meals
One of the most effective visual strategies is to prep components rather than just complete meals. Cook a variety of grains (quinoa, brown rice, farro), proteins (grilled chicken, roasted chickpeas, hard-boiled eggs), and a rainbow of vegetables (steamed broccoli, roasted sweet potatoes, bell pepper strips). Store these separately in clear containers.
This method offers immense flexibility and prevents palate fatigue. Each day, you can mix and match components to create different flavor profiles, textures, and visual combinations. Imagine a vibrant bowl of quinoa with roasted veggies and chickpeas one day, and a leafy green salad topped with grilled chicken and bell peppers the next.
Embrace the Rainbow: Color and Texture are Key
Actively seek out ingredients that offer a spectrum of colors. Red tomatoes, green spinach, orange carrots, purple cabbage, yellow bell peppers – not only do these offer diverse nutrients, but their visual contrast makes meals more appealing. Varying textures, from crunchy nuts to creamy avocados, also adds excitement.
When assembling your meals, think about layering and presentation. A base of greens, topped with a colorful grain, a protein, and then vibrant veggies, creates an inviting visual stack that’s far more appealing than a monochromatic blob.

Smart Storage for Sustained Visual Appeal
Transparent Containers and Strategic Stacking
Investing in high-quality, transparent meal prep containers is non-negotiable for a visual strategy. Seeing your food clearly helps with quick selection and inventory management. Stack containers strategically in your fridge, perhaps organizing them by meal type (breakfasts, lunches, dinners) or by prep day.
Labeling is another visual aid. While not strictly about food aesthetics, clear labels indicating the meal, date, and main ingredients make it easy to grab exactly what you want, ensuring freshness and reducing waste.
The Art of Garnish and Dressing
Even prepped meals can benefit from a touch of garnish. A sprinkle of fresh herbs (parsley, cilantro), a wedge of lemon, or a dash of sesame seeds can instantly elevate the visual appeal. Store dressings and sauces separately to prevent sogginess and allow for last-minute customization, adding a fresh visual element just before eating.

Tools and Habits for Visual Meal Prep Mastery
Essential Kitchen Tools
Beyond clear containers, consider a good set of sharp knives for precise, attractive cuts, a large cutting board for ample prep space, and perhaps a mandoline slicer for uniform veggie slices. These tools contribute to the aesthetic quality of your ingredients.
Plan Visually, Shop Smart
When planning your week, visualize your meals. Look at recipes with appealing photos. Create a shopping list that ensures you buy a diverse range of colorful produce. A well-stocked pantry and fridge with a variety of healthy ingredients make spontaneous, visually pleasing meal creation much easier.
